Serum and liver HCV RNA levels in patients with chronic hepatitis C: correlation with clinical and histological features.
Gut - 1 Jun 1998
De Moliner L, Pontisso P, De Salvo G L, Cavalletto L, Chemello L, Alberti A
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Liver disease in chronic hepatitis C virus (HCV) infection ranges from minimal lesions to liver cirrhosis, eventually evolving to hepatocellular carcinoma. Whether and how HCV determines the different clinical and histological manifestations of the disease is not fully understood. AIM...
